Following a contentious hour of public comment, the Dehesa Elementary School District voted to renew the Heights Charter Resource Center (HCRS) charter.
The June 13 meeting drew teachers, parents, administrators and board members from both Alpine Unified School District (AUSD) and the HCRS to discuss the legality and consequences of the charter’s location in Alpine.
